DotNetNuke (DNN) is an open source web application framework developed using the latest technologies and written in VB.NET for the ASP.NET framework.
The application's content management system is extensible and customizable through the use of skins and modules, and it can be used to create, deploy, and manage intranet, extranet, and web sites.
find out more on DNN here